Technical Field
[0001] This utility model belongs to the field of network control equipment technology, and more specifically, it relates to an NCB split cabinet. Background Technology
[0002] With the development of the internet, users, homes, businesses, and shopping malls often store or use large amounts of data. In such cases, a data storage enclosure is used, which we call an NCB (Network Control Unit) cabinet. Existing NCB cabinets adopt a classic frame structure, using a metal support frame as the skeleton. Side panels and top and bottom panels are bolted to the outside of the frame, providing physical protection and spatial support for the internal network equipment. Furthermore, shelves are bolted to the inside of the support frame, forming partitions and facilitating the installation of network equipment.

[0004] Based on the above, most existing NCB cabinets adopt a modular assembly system with bolt fastening, connecting and fixing components such as the support frame, side panels, top panel, and cabinet door one by one. However, bolt connections require repeated tightening during installation, which is time-consuming and labor-intensive; disassembly also requires specialized tools, making the process cumbersome. This affects the efficiency of engineering installation and also brings inconvenience in scenarios such as equipment maintenance, upgrades, and relocation. Utility Model Content

[0014] Compared with the prior art, the present invention has the following beneficial effects:
[0015] Firstly, this invention features a connecting assembly that eliminates the need for traditional bolt connections through the coordinated design of a knob, rotating shaft, spiral spring, drive gear, driven rack, and limiting pin. During installation, the inclined structure of the limiting pin and the elastic return of the spiral spring enable quick engagement and positioning of the cabinet's side panels, rear panel, and top panel. During disassembly, simply rotating the knob allows the limiting pin to be pulled out synchronously, significantly improving installation efficiency and greatly reducing the complexity of equipment maintenance, upgrades, and relocation.
[0016] Secondly, this utility model features a load-bearing component. The precise matching of the suspension holes and hooks enables rapid suspension and positioning of the support crossbeams. Combined with the fastening method of self-tapping screws penetrating the connecting holes and positioning holes, a double-fixed mechanical structure is formed. Compared to traditional single-layer fixing methods, this effectively improves load-bearing capacity, effectively distributes the load of network equipment, ensures the stability and safety of the cabinet's layered load-bearing structure, and is also easy to disassemble.

[0033] The specific usage and function of this embodiment are as follows:
[0034] During the equipment disassembly process, the operator only needs to rotate the knob (9) to start the disassembly process. The rotation of the knob (9) drives the rotating shaft (901) to rotate synchronously through mechanical transmission. During this process, the rotating shaft (901) drives the drive gear (903) fixed on the same axis to perform circular motion, while applying torque to the spiral spring (902) to make it elastically deform and store energy. The rotation of the drive gear (903) further causes a pair of driven racks (904) that are engaged with the drive gear (903) to slide relative to each other through the meshing structure. As the driven racks (904) are displaced, the limiting pins (905) fixedly installed at their ends are disengaged from the limiting holes (203) of the fixed frame (2), releasing the mechanical limiting of the cabinet side panel (3), cabinet rear panel (4) and cabinet top panel (5), thereby realizing the rapid separation of each component and significantly improving the disassembly efficiency.
[0035] In the equipment assembly stage, the fixing frame (2) is first securely installed on the mounting base (1) with bolts to construct the basic support structure of the cabinet. Then, the cabinet side panel (3), cabinet rear panel (4), and cabinet top panel (5) are embedded into the preset positions on the outside of the fixing frame (2). During the embedding process, when the inclined structure of the limiting pin (905) is squeezed by the inner wall of the fixing frame (2), the inclined structure converts the external force into an inward thrust, causing the limiting pin (905) to overcome the elastic force of the spiral spring (902) and retract into the cabinet side panel (3), cabinet rear panel (4), and cabinet top panel (5), providing space for the component embedding. Once all components are in place, the limiting pin (905) aligns with the limiting hole (203), and the spiral spring (902) releases its pre-stored elastic potential energy, pushing the limiting pin (905) to reset along the axial direction, so that the limiting pin (905) is inserted into the limiting hole (203) of the fixed frame (2), forming a reliable mechanical lock, and realizing the rapid assembly and stable connection of the cabinet.

[0041] The specific usage and function of this embodiment are as follows:
[0042] In a network equipment layered installation scenario, when installing the partition plate (8), first align the hooks (802) on the outside of the support crossbeam (801) with the hanging holes (201) on the inner wall of the fixed frame (2). By utilizing the precise fit between the hooks (802) and the hanging holes (201), the support crossbeam (801) can be quickly suspended and positioned. This simplifies the installation process and, through the principle of hook mechanics, significantly enhances the initial load-bearing capacity of the support crossbeam (801).
[0043] After the suspension is positioned, the positioning hole (803) on the support crossbar (801) automatically aligns with the connection hole (202) of the fixed frame (2). At this time, self-tapping screws are used to pass through the connection hole (202) and the positioning hole (803), forming a rigid connection through threaded fastening, further strengthening the connection strength between the support crossbar (801) and the fixed frame (2). The dual fixing mechanism of the suspension hook (802) and the self-tapping screws constructs a stable mechanical support system, ensuring that the support crossbar (801) has reliable load-bearing capacity.
[0044] Finally, the partition plate (8) is horizontally fixed to the top of the support crossbeam (801) with self-tapping screws to complete the construction of the layered load-bearing structure.
